Objectives:

QA/QC Manager’s role & responsibilities are to establish and implement the Project Quality Management System in line with GS E&C corporate QHSE standards. The duties include but are not limited to the following;

Main responsibilities:

• Manage and oversee project quality to ensure compliance to codes, standards, regulations, equipment-specific specifications, and QMS requirements.
• Advancing quality achievement and performance improvement throughout the organization.
• Managing the development and implementation of the QMS for planning, fabrication, inspection, documentation, and operations activities including:
• Planning duties within the QA/QC staff and related work schedules;
• Establishing service standards for end users (i.e., internal department or external customer);
• Identifying and developing QA/QC personnel certification requirements and continuing education/training needs;
• Providing leadership, mentorship, and direction of all QA/QC personnel.
• Taking full responsibility for hold-point releases once all QMS functions have been completed and the equipment is ready to go into the next work stage.
• Developing and implementing risk-based inspection (RBI) activities and processes, using API 580 and other similar programs to develop internal standard practices.
• Managing plant integrity through a failure analysis reporting system and following up on recommendations.
• Oversee supervision of all visual inspections and NDE, including 3rd party subcontractors.
• Managing inspection, NDE, and testing plans for new construction, repair work, and alterations.
• Identify and develop solutions to correct inspection function deficiencies.
• Manage construction processes, plant equipment, inspection and NDE personnel certification and QMS internal audits.
